Are flea beetles a problem caused by not enough water then?
No, but they are happiest in dry conditions.
Mulching (especially if you add coffeegrounds or used tea leaves) is good.
(Spraying the plants with dilute coffee is also a repellant.)
Flea beetles can carry a disease of corn called Stewart's wilt. Where flea
beetles are a regular threat, it is important to grow corn varieties resistant to
Stewart's wilt.
